> Chris Pinkham wrote:
> >So, the main benefit is fixing and preventing broken files but there
> >are a couple smaller benefits as well.  I have code to re-create
> >the seektable in the file if it is damaged or non-existent but that
> >isn't really necessary with the patch I applied today.  I can email
> >it to anyone if they want, but don't expect it to show up CVS
> >anytime soon.
>
> chris, i would love to have this.  i have a number of  broken recordings
> that i want to edit and archive, but i need the seek tables.

You can't use what he's talking about, it's only for recreating the seekfile 
in the actual file for nuppelvideo files.  All you need to do fix the mpg 
files you have that don't have seektables is use the mythcommflag program -- 
it'll regenerate missing seektables when it flags commercials.
